The Role
As the IT Engineer, you will be joining a long-established software development organisation.
We are aware that some of our internal processes need modernisation and a better workflow put in place. You will liaise with the business to understand what these processes are and then leverage our existing IT systems to propose, design, and implement better solutions, rolling the new processes out to the business.
Some examples of the types of projects you will be working on are
- Improving our operation procedure management process
- Migrating our network/file shares to a unified cloud-based solution,
- Researching the feasibility for moving the company infrastructure into the cloud.
- Active directory clean up
- Implement password storage solution
- Decommission of old systems
We will always listen to ideas and suggestions on how to improve what we do; you can help shape how we work. Whilst we have IT knowledge in the business you will be comfortable to work autonomously and confident enough to ask for help when needed.
Liaising with and managing external providers you will be the go-between for their support offering and the business. A good knowledge Windows administration, Outlook administration, office 365, and azure cloud would be required for the role
Offering end-user support to team members in both the UK and the US, setting up new domain accounts, managing access to systems along with other ad-hoc requests will be a responsibility of this role.
In the early days, it will be important that you familiarise yourself with the domain of clinical trials and the products Datatrial have built and host in this domain. Regulatory compliance and quality are a big part of everything we do at Datatrial. We can be independently audited at any time so you will be expected to gain an understanding of our quality management system and adhere to standard operating procedures related to the role.
This is a new role to the business and there is opportunity to develop the role by bringing your own approach and experience to improve and automate IT processes and systems throughout the organisation.

About Us
Datatrial are a leading provider of web-based technologies to the clinical trials industry. We provide software using the latest Microsoft technologies to enable sites around the world to conduct, monitor and analyse their clinical trial programs 24 hours a day.
